Six Luxury Hotels That Coffee-Lovers Must Visit

From pop-up coffee shops to coffee-inspired spa treatments, luxury hotels are catering to traveling caffeine fiends with exclusive amenities, perks and experiences. Several hotels are upping their on-property coffee offerings in different ways. Check out a few hotels that are accommodating travelers with a craving for caffeine: 

Rosewood Washington, D.C. 

The Rosewood recently partnered with Grace Street Coffee, a locally owned coffee company located within blocks of the Georgetown hotel. As a result, the hotel is hosting a weekly pop-up coffee shop in addition to a specialty coffee cocktail. In guest rooms, the Rosewood is offering an in-room amenity of a two.oz pack of the latest Grace Street Coffee single origin roast. 

Fairmont Orchid, Hawaii 

Guests at Fairmont Orchid in Koahla Coast, Hawaii can experience coffee in an atypical way at the hotel's Spa Without Walls. Guests can enjoy a Kona coffee facial scrub at the spa or tour one of the island's plantations with the help of the hotel staff. 

Le Meridien Versailles, Montreal

In the Le Meridien lobby, the Hub—a coffeehouse atmosphere—allows guests to work, relax, and drink a cup of espresso. By night, the space becomes a cocktail bar where baristas create seasonal coffee-based drinks. In the past, the baristas crafted the Up All Night, a cocktail made of hibiscus-infused vodka, hazelnut liqueur and espresso. 

The Tremont House, Galveston 

The Tremont House boasts the Brew Parlor, a hotel hangout where guests can enjoy cold-brew coffee-based drinks and cocktails curated by Chef Stephanie Izard and mixologist Ivy Mix. 

Finca Rosa Blanca, Costa Rica 

For hardcore coffee enthusiasts, the Finca Rosa Blanca is a coffee plantation resort. Guests can take an in-depth tour of the coffee farm, learn how to roast beans and pick coffee berries with locals. At the hotel's spa, guests can enjoy the coffee-chocolate scrub treatment. 

Four Seasons, Seattle 

A specialized coffee concierge at the Four Seasons Seattle brings complimentary cups of hot coffee directly to rooms between 6:00 a.m. and 10:00 a.m. everyday.
